POSITION: Football Assistant Coach (0.5)

POSITION TITLE: HEAD COACH

REPORTS TO: BUILDING PRINCIPAL / SUPERVISOR OF ATHLETICS

SUMMARY: To instruct athletes in the fundamental skills, strategy, and physical training necessary for them to realize a degree of individual and team success while at the same time helping the athlete to achieve an appreciation for the values of discipline, sportsmanship, and an increased level of self-esteem.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: Other duties may be assigned.

  • Has full responsibility for the overall supervision of their program, including the junior varsity and freshman teams.
  • Is in charge of assignments and duties of assistant coaches working in their sport.
  • Is responsible for the general upkeep, protection, and inventory of the equipment and uniforms used in their sport including the junior varsity and freshman teams.
  • Is responsible for assuring that assistant coaches and themselves know the existing state and league regulations and abide by them at all times.
  • Assist the athletic coordinator in providing transportation and requirements for tournament and special sport events.
  • Attend all league meetings regarding scheduling and rule updates specific to their sport.
  • Responsible for developing their schedules for all levels of play.
  • Communicates all schedule changes to the Director of Athletics or athletic coordinator.
  • Provides proper safeguards for maintenance and protection of assigned equipment storage areas.
  • Assist in the necessary preparation to hold scheduled sport events or practices, and adheres to scheduled facility times.
  • Makes recommendations for awards and is responsible for clarification of the award policy to athletes.
  • Participates in the budgeting process with the Director of Athletics by establishing requirements for the next season. Is responsible for explaining equipment guidelines as to type, color, style, or technical specifications. Is responsible for operating within the established budget.
  • Has a thorough knowledge of policies and procedures in the student-athlete handbook and CIAC handbook. Is responsible for explaining and reinforcing rules of training and code of conduct in the student-athlete handbook along with the CIAC eligibility rules to all members of the team.
  • Establishes the fundamental philosophy, skills, and techniques to be taught by the staff.
  • Follows and has a good understanding of the basic NCAA recruiting rules for their specific sport.
  • Monitors equipment rooms and coaches’ office, i.e.: permits athletes to only be in authorized areas of the building at the appropriate times. Never leave athletes unsupervised during scheduled practices.
  • Examines locker rooms, equipment rooms, and playing safe areas before and after team use checking general cleanliness and safety.
  • Secures all doors, lights, windows, gates, locks, and alarm when leaving the building or outside facility when custodians are not on duty.
  • Will evaluate assistant coaches and programs and submit necessary postseason reports to the Director of Athletics at the conclusion of the season.
  • Is responsible for the actions and conduct of their team whenever they are under their jurisdiction.
  • Is responsible for the general health and welfare of student-athletes in their sport.
  • Communicates instructions and commands using clear, simple, and positive language.
  • Pays appropriate attention to athletes who are injured or ill or otherwise incapacitated. Is responsible for following the protocol set by the athletic department in regards to injured athletes.
  • Organizes pre-season meetings for players and coaches.
  • Is in charge of evaluating performance of student-athletes and providing suitable feedback, balancing critique with positive and motivating comments.
  • Responsible for maintaining good public relations with media, parents, officials, opponents, and fans.
  • Instills in each player a respect for equipment and school property, its care, and use.
  • Directs student managers, assistants, and statisticians.
  • Maintains current Connecticut coaching certification with the State of Connecticut Department of Education.
  • Performs other duties that are consistent with the nature of the position and that may be requested by the Director of Athletics and/or principal.

NOTE: Coaches must meet certification requirements set by the State of Connecticut.
****Coaching Certificate Required.****

Q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S:

  • Valid Connecticut coaching certification or temporary emergency coaching permit.
  • Updated CPR/First Aid training approved by Connecticut State Department of Education.
  • Has the ability to organize and supervise a total sports program.
  • Has substantial knowledge of the technical aspects of the sport.

EXPECTATIONS:
Staff assigned to these positions is expected to perform their duties with the following expectations in mind:
  • All supervisory responsibilities must be fulfilled. In particular, students must be supervised at all times.
  • Ability to read, interpret directions, write reports and communicate effectively with students, parents and other staff.
  • Ability to calculate figures and perform any math functions associated with the position and provides budget input when requested.
  • Ability to apply common sense and deal with problems in a practical and reasonable manner.
  • Ability to apply basic computer knowledge to the activity at hand.
  • Ability to perform duties with all district and Board of Education guidelines and policies in mind.
  • Knowledge of and/or experience in the activity.
  • Ability to meet the physical requirements of the position that may vary widely depending on the activity.
